    Yeah, roster management just took on a completely different dimension for college coaches. Locker room dissension is going to be a big issue for all.

    I imagine UF is outlining the general opportunities ahead for all recruits with the two collectives. Promoting the idea that everyone will have opportunities and be taken care of once they enroll, but not offering specific numbers/conditions (this would be "not being with the business side" to some parents who want straight up bids for their kids' services).

    This hopefully avoids some of the issue you state, with the assumption that the kids committing now want to attend UF, see the benefits of UF overall, and are happy enough with the potential to earn ahead.

    Every kid/family is going to have to come to grips with where they lie in the new NIL value pecking order, or make bad overall decisions and risk outcomes they don't want.
